What Is the Cost of Living Near Mesa?

Understanding the cost of living near Mesa is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Universal Spray-In Bedliners.
Mesa's Cost of Living Index is approximately 102.4 (2.4% more expensive than US average; 0.8% less than AZ average). Large Phoenix suburb, housing costs are a significant factor, slightly less than Phoenix proper.
